Propaganda and Red Onion State Prison Kevin “Rashid” Johnson The public can’t believe anything Virginia Prison officials tell them. Lies about dog attacks. In an August 1st, 2021, article about two lawsuits filed by Virginia prisoners who had been mauled by prison attack dogs,… Full Transcript Download “Propaganda and Red Onion State Prison”
The public can’t believe anything Virginia Prison officials tell them. Lies about dog attacks. In an August 1st, 2021, article about two lawsuits filed by Virginia prisoners who had been mauled by prison attack dogs,… Full Transcript